What is a Hexagon Nut M16?


A hexagon nut is a type of fastener characterized by its hexagonal shape, allowing it to be easily gripped by a wrench or pliers. The M in M16 refers to the metric thread designation, and 16 indicates the nominal diameter of 16 millimeters. Hexagon nuts are used in conjunction with bolts, screws, and other fasteners to secure objects together.


The standard M16 hexagon nut is designed to fit an M16 bolt, which has a corresponding diameter. Typically made of materials such as steel, stainless steel, or brass, these nuts can be coated with various substances to enhance their resistance to corrosion and wear.


Design and Specifications


The design of hexagon nuts follows specific standards, such as the ISO 4032 for general-purpose hexagon nuts. Essential specifications include dimensions such as width across flats, height, and thread pitch. The M16 hexagon nut generally has a width across flats of 24 mm, a height of 13 mm, and a thread pitch of 2 mm for standard coarse threads.


To provide reliable fastening strength, these nuts often come with various grades that refer to their tensile strength. For example, a grade 8 nut can handle significantly greater loads compared to a grade 4 nut. Choosing the appropriate grade is crucial to ensure that the nut can withstand the forces it will encounter in its application.


Applications of M16 Hexagon Nuts


Hexagon nuts are ubiquitous in both industrial and municipal applications. Some common uses include

1. Construction M16 hexagon nuts are often employed in building structures, where they serve to secure steel beams and other components together. These nuts can withstand significant loads and stresses, making them ideal for structural applications.


2. Automotive Industry In the automotive sector, M16 nuts are used to fasten various components of vehicles, including engines and chassis parts. Their reliability is essential to ensure safety and durability.


3. Machinery In various types of machinery, M16 hexagon nuts help secure moving parts and components, ensuring that everything remains tightly fastened during operation. This is particularly critical in heavy machinery that experiences high levels of vibration.


4. Furniture Assembly Hexagon nuts are also used in the assembly of furniture, providing a sturdy joint that can withstand everyday use.


5. Robotics and Electronics With the rise of automation and robotics, M16 hexagon nuts are frequently found in robotic applications where structural integrity is necessary for performance.


The Importance of Quality


When it comes to fasteners like the M16 hexagon nut, quality cannot be overemphasized. Poorly made nuts can lead to failures, which may result in costly repairs, safety hazards, or project delays. Therefore, it is imperative to source these nuts from reputable manufacturers who adhere to international standards.


Furthermore, compatibility is a key consideration. An M16 hexagon nut must be paired correctly with an M16 bolt to ensure a secure fit. This compatibility also extends to washers which can be used to distribute load and prevent damage to the surfaces being joined.
